Ingredients for cheesy taco pasta
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
- Pasta: Use your favorite type—penne or rotini works best for holding onto that cheesy sauce.
- Ground Beef or Turkey: Choose lean meat for a healthier option; it adds a hearty texture and flavor.
- Taco Seasoning: You can use store-bought or make your own with spices like cumin, chili powder, and garlic powder.
- Cheddar Cheese: Shredded cheese is key to creating that gooey goodness; sharper varieties pack more flavor.
- Heavy Cream: This adds richness and creaminess to your sauce; substitute with milk for a lighter version.
- Bell Peppers: Dice up some colorful bell peppers for crunch and extra nutrients; they brighten up the dish!
For the Toppings:
- Sour Cream: A dollop adds a cooling element that balances out the spiciness of the taco seasoning.
- Fresh Cilantro: Chopped cilantro gives an aromatic freshness that elevates the overall flavor profile.

How to Make cheesy taco pasta
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
Step 1: Cook the Pasta
Start by boiling water in a large pot. Once it’s bubbling like you’re trying to summon pasta spirits, add salt and toss in your chosen pasta. Cook according to package instructions until al dente, then drain and set aside.
Step 2: Brown the Meat
In a large skillet over medium heat, add your ground beef or turkey. Cook until browned while breaking it apart with a spatula—it should look crumbly and delicious! Drain excess fat if necessary.
Step 3: Spice It Up
Sprinkle in your taco seasoning while stirring continuously for about two minutes. Add diced bell peppers and mix until they soften slightly—this should smell heavenly!
Step 4: Creamy Sauce Time
Pour in heavy cream and half of the cheddar cheese into the skillet. Stir until everything melds together into one delightful concoction—don’t forget to taste-test along the way!
Step 5: Combine Pasta and Sauce
Add your cooked pasta into the skillet with the meaty sauce mixture. Toss everything together gently until each piece is coated with creamy goodness.
Step 6: Serve It Up
Transfer your cheesy taco pasta into bowls, sprinkle remaining cheddar cheese on top, and finish with sour cream and cilantro as garnishes. spicy chicken rice bowls For an extra touch of flair (and calories), feel free to add crushed tortilla chips!

Storing & Reheating
Store leftover cheesy taco pasta in an airtight container in the fridge for up to four days. To reheat, simply microwave until warm throughout or heat on the stove with a splash of milk to restore creaminess.

Cheesy Taco Pasta
- Total Time: 30 minutes
- Yield: Serves 4
Description
Cheesy taco pasta brings the fiesta to your dinner table with its creamy, cheesy goodness and zesty taco flavors. This one-pot dish combines hearty ground beef or turkey, vibrant bell peppers, and rich cheddar cheese for a comforting meal that’s quick and easy to prepare. Perfect for busy weeknights or casual gatherings, this recipe will have everyone asking for seconds. Experience the joy of comforting flavors in just 30 minutes!
Ingredients
- 8 oz penne pasta
- 1 lb lean ground beef or turkey
- 2 tbsp taco seasoning
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1 cup heavy cream (or milk)
- 1 cup diced bell peppers
Instructions
- Cook the penne pasta according to package instructions until al dente; drain and set aside.
- In a skillet over medium heat, brown the ground meat until crumbly. Drain excess fat.
- Stir in taco seasoning and diced bell peppers; cook until peppers soften.
- Pour in heavy cream and half of the cheddar cheese; stir until combined.
- Add cooked pasta to the skillet, tossing to coat in the sauce.
- Serve topped with remaining cheese, sour cream, and chopped cilantro.
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 20 minutes
- Category: Main
- Method: One-pot
- Cuisine: Mexican
